Joanne Louise Emma Fischer was born in 1879 in Angaston, South Australia, Australia, the child of Gottlieb Friedtrich Wilhelm Fischer And Louise Anna Fiedler. Joanne Louise Emma Fischer passed away in 1971 in Murray Bridge, South Australia, Australia.
